But on the way to the service shop I recognized a large sign, saying that one only could stay 2 hours for free on this parking. But it was possible to spend the night if buying a ticket for 18 pounds. What the f§$k? 18 pounds for spending the night on a motorway parking? This is absurd! The sign also said that the parking is under video surveillance – seems to be the only thriving business in the country – and there is a fee of 100 pounds for staying here without having “paid and displayed” (another one of these terms I have become allergic here).

So I had to drive on to the peninsula. I made it over the single lane roads and a few flooded sections to a larger parking just outside a little town and spent the night here.

I got up early the next morning and reached the cliffs just after the sun made it through the morning mist. The wind was a light southwest and some waves rolled in. They were still a bit mushy from the nightly winds so I went for a walk first and tried to get up on one of the grassy hills to get a better overview but soon had to realize that it was all too wet. The meadow was soaked with water and a slippery swamp.

But the sun managed to warm the air a little bit so I grabbed my longboard and walked down the path at the cliffs of Rhossili to the large beach. The ocean bottom drops very slowly here and the swell wasn´t very clean so it was a bit hard to paddle out and find a decent peak. But after a while I found one and had my first waves in 2016. With the end of my session the sun disappeared and the wind turned southwest and started to pick up again.
